Craig Barker
About Craig Barker
Craig Barker is a Staff Firmware Engineer currently employed at Ceribell in Sunnyvale, California. He has over three decades of experience in firmware engineering, having held various positions at notable companies including BD, Omnicell, and Abbott Laboratories.
Current Role at Ceribell
Craig Barker serves as a Staff Firmware Engineer at Ceribell, a company specializing in Point-of-Care EEG technology. He has been in this position since 2023, working on-site in Sunnyvale, California. His role involves developing and optimizing firmware solutions that enhance the functionality of medical devices.
Previous Experience at BD
Before joining Ceribell, Craig Barker worked at BD as a Senior Staff Firmware Engineer from 2022 to 2023. During his tenure in San Diego, California, he contributed to firmware development projects that supported BD's medical device initiatives.
Firmware Engineering Background
Craig Barker has extensive experience in firmware engineering, having held several key positions throughout his career. He worked as a Senior Firmware Engineer at PowerFile from 2008 to 2010 and as a Lead Firmware Engineer at Omnicell from 2010 to 2022. His roles involved leading firmware projects and collaborating with cross-functional teams to deliver innovative solutions.
Early Career and Education
Craig Barker began his career at Abbott Laboratories, where he worked as an Engineer from 1989 to 1995. He later held a position as a Senior Engineer at Alexza Pharmaceuticals from 2006 to 2008 and as a Senior Engineer at Arcturus Bioscience from 2000 to 2006. He earned a Bachelor of Science in Electrical Engineering (BSEE) from UC Irvine, where he studied from 1978 to 1983.